
The fifth match of the ICC Men's T20 World Cup 2024 was played between Afghanistan (AFG) and Uganda (UGA) in Guyana. This was the third match of Group C, in which Afghanistan defeated debutant Uganda by 125 runs. Batting first in this match, the Afghan team scored 183 runs for the loss of five wickets in the stipulated 20 overs.
Rahmanullah Gurbaz played an innings of 76 runs in 45 balls for the Afghan team. Apart from him, Ibrahim Zadran scored 70 runs. In response, the Ugandan team was all out for 58 runs. Fazalhaq Farooqi destroyed the batting order of Uganda by taking five wickets for the Afghan team.
AFG vs UGA: Afghanistan beat Uganda by 125 runs
The captain of the Ugandan team won the toss and decided to bowl first against the Afghanistan team. His decision was proved wrong when Afghanistan's opening pair Rahmanullah Gurbaz and Ibrahim Zadran made a 150-run partnership for the first wicket. The Gurbaz-Ibrahim pair performed brilliantly and based on their stormy innings, Afghanistan scored 183 runs in 20 overs.
In response, the Ugandan team had a bad start. Ronak Patel and Simon both got out on personal scores of 4-4. Fazalhaq Farooqui took five wickets for the Afghanistan team and destroyed the batting order of Uganda. Naveen Ul Haq and Rashid Khan got two wickets each. In such a situation, while chasing 184 runs, the Ugandan team collapsed at 58 runs.
